### 3.0.0 (May 10, 2021)

#### Breaking

- 🐛 Bugfix: Fixed handling of the `nodeRef` that needs to be passed to `<DraggableCore>` to avoid use of ReactDOM. This means that vanilla usage of `react-resizable` no longer requires ReactDOM. No code changes are needed in the usual case, except:
  * React `>= 16.3` is required due to use of `React.createRef()`, and
  * The `handle` prop now sends a `ReactRef<HTMLElement>` as its second argument and expects it to be used on your returned component.
    * If you do not attach the `ref`, you will receive the following error: `"<DraggableCore> not mounted on DragStart!"` This is due to the ref being present but not attached to any node.

### 1.11.0 (Sep 3, 2020)

- ⚠ Important Notice!
  - React-Resizable 2.0.0 was published due to a breaking change in `props` handling. This change ended up actually completely breaking certain workflows, for the dubious benefit of making the code slightly simpler to add to. The breaking change has been reverted, 2.0.0 is now deprecated, and we will continue on the 1.x branch. Future breaking changes to `react-resizable` will upgrade the major version to `3`.
- ➕ Feature: `<ResizableBox>` now takes a `style` prop which will be applied on the wrapping `<div>`. `width` and `height` in this prop are ignored.
